P‐168: Picture Quality and Uniformity Study on High Resolution Top Emission OLED Display Fabricated by Ink Jet Printing Process

Abstract: To realize a middle size OLED panel (10~20 inch) manufactured by ink jet printing process. A high resolution OLED panel is needed. Because of high resolution, the top emission OLED is requirement to increase the pixel aperture ratio, lifetime and color gamut. The pixel resolution in our study is 167ppi, which meets the requirement for automotive vehicle application. We discuss the film quality and picture quality from ink jet printing process to address which pixel arrangement design can meet the demand of pro… Show more
